Output 93ef856bdc37c61b7df33d276871fc1c81714e8f7f2667ad81b5e0bdea1ec548:4

value
5263300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6f46792d05d954a2435c3d75ff7849c752f6dbd OP_EQUAL
address
3MHbK88Fm65B5vHn4bbDen6p45NRJpRfCu
transaction
93ef856bdc37c61b7df33d276871fc1c81714e8f7f2667ad81b5e0bdea1ec548
spent
true